2013 Ford Mustang Shelby GT500 to appear at Goodwood

Thu, 28 Jun 2012

On Wednesday we told you about the Mazda MX-5 GT concept that will be featured at the Goodwood Festival of Speed. On Thursday, Ford announced that its new Mustang Shelby GT500 will be taking a turn on the famous hillclimb circuit as well. Goodwood will be the GT500's first appearance outside of the United States.

Fatal crashes halved in past decade

Thu, 05 Dec 2013

The number of fatal accidents has almost halved over the last decade, data from the Department for Transport reveals. In 2001 there were 3,176 fatal crashes, compared to 1,637 in 2012.
